About Georg Thiele
Georg Thiele is a scholar working on Filtration and Separation, Process Chemistry and Technology and Catalysis, having authored 13 papers that have together received 261 indexed citations. Recurring topics across this work include Synthesis and Properties of Aromatic Compounds (2 papers), Catalysis and Oxidation Reactions (2 papers) and Organometallic Complex Synthesis and Catalysis (2 papers). The work is most often cited by research in Catalysis (86 citations), Process Chemistry and Technology (22 citations) and Inorganic Chemistry (73 citations). Georg Thiele has collaborated with scholars based in Germany. Frequent co-authors include Eckehart Roland, Andrew Streitwieser, Klaus Häfner, Roger Gläser, Charles A. Eckert, Paméla Pollet, David Bush, Jie Lu, J. Steven Brown and Charles L. Liotta. Their work appears in journals such as Journal of the American Chemical Society, The Journal of Organic Chemistry and Industrial & Engineering Chemistry Research.
